Handover for the Tellwright pop-up stand, Hall 4 at the Osterfeld fair. Contractors: the build crate and tools are in the lockable back cabin behind the stand wall. Power comes on at 06:30; check the screen mounts before the banner goes up. The cabin keypad takes the code below.

turnstile pass: bdg-YEOZLM-79341408

## Deployment

Welcome aboard. The Fernhollow consent banner deploys through our Quillgate pipeline, never by hand. Each deploy must pass the policy-lint stage, which checks banner copy against the approved text for the Ostermere region. Please verify staging renders correctly on both mobile breakpoints before promoting. Once staging is signed off, set the following configuration values for the production environment exactly as listed.

settings of fahag-haduf:
[ulaox]
port = 8443
region = south-2
host = ulaox.lumiccorp.internal
timeout_ms = 500
retries = 8

Runbook: Password Reset Flow Revamp — Verification Steps

For the Lornette reset revamp, confirm that legacy tokens are rejected and the new single-use tokens expire within fifteen minutes. Audit every failed attempt logged to the security events table, including source and token state. To validate the logged entries directly, connect to the audit database using the string below.

database URL for bahop-yagep: mssql://sildor_svc:35ha7jz@db-fb6d.nelvrodyn.example:5432/casath

Context: Ardenfell line margins slipped three points over two quarters. Drivers: input steel costs, aggressive discounting at the Westmoor branch, and a stale price book. Proposal: uplift list prices four percent, tighten discount authority to regional level, sunset the two lowest-margin SKUs. Risk: volume loss at Halverton accounts, estimated under two percent. Decision requested at Thursday's review. Modelling assumptions are in the appendix pack. The commercial reasoning leadership wants kept close is noted directly below.

board note of tajop-yajof: The finance team signed off on a budget of $77.6 million for Project Pramir.